Industry Expertise and Niche Specialization
The technology sector is incredibly diverse, with new specializations emerging constantly. The first thing you should look for in an it staffing agency is its depth of industry expertise. Does it have a strong understanding of your specific sector and the technical skills required?
A general recruitment firm may not have the knowledge to vet candidates for highly specialized roles like DevOps, cybersecurity, or AI.
The best agencies have recruiters who are tech-savvy themselves and understand the nuances of each role, ensuring they find a candidate who not only has the right skills but also a cultural fit for your team.
Access to a Qualified Talent Pool
A great staffing agency is defined by its network. They should have access to a vast talent pool of both active and passive candidates. Many of the most skilled professionals are not actively looking for a new job, but a well-connected agency can reach out to them.
Ask about their candidate sourcing methods and how they screen candidates before presenting them to you. A good agency will have a rigorous vetting process that includes technical assessments, background checks, and detailed interviews to ensure you only see top-tier talent.

Transparency in Pricing and Services
Before committing, it’s crucial to understand the agency’s pricing model. Is it a flat fee, a percentage of the salary, or an hourly rate for contract roles? Make sure all costs are clearly outlined and that there are no hidden fees.
A transparent agency will provide a clear breakdown of their services, from initial candidate sourcing to post-placement support. This clarity builds trust and allows you to budget effectively, ensuring the partnership is a good financial fit for your business.
Flexibility and Customization
Your business needs can change quickly. A reliable it staffing agency should be able to offer flexible staffing solutions tailored to your unique requirements.
Whether you need a full-time employee, a short-term contractor for a specific project, or a contract-to-hire arrangement to test a candidate’s fit, the agency should be able to accommodate you.
This flexibility allows you to scale your team up or down as needed without the long-term commitment of a permanent hire.
Responsiveness and Communication
Effective communication is the cornerstone of any successful partnership. The agency should be responsive to your queries and proactive in providing updates. They should act as an extension of your own HR team, taking the time to understand your company’s culture and specific needs.
Pay attention to how quickly they respond to your initial inquiry and how well they listen to your requirements. A dedicated point of contact who understands your business is invaluable.
